Stacking firewood

Build pillar one by laying 3-4 firewood pieces next to each other. Lay a second layer on top of the first, facing the opposite way. Repeat step one until the pillar is at a suitable height. A 9-12 row pile is typically a good height. Build a second pillar where you expect the stack will end, repeating steps 1 and 2.

A stacked cord of wood is 128 cubic feet. To measure cubic feet, multiply the length by the depth by the height. In most cases, that means a stack of firewood that is 4′ high by 4′ wide by 8′ long (4 x 4 x 8 = 128). One cord of 4 x 4 x 8 stacked firewood. Old wood best to burn, old wine to drink, old friends to trust, and old authors to read. — Athenaeus. VIDEO: How I Stack Firewood and Why 1. Elevate the stack. Ground moisture can quickly rot out the bottom rows of firewood. Use pallets to lift the bottom row 6-plus inches off the ground. 2. Take advantage of standing timber. Wood dries best when it’s stacked several feet high, promoting air circulation.
